Based on the 1550 nm all-fiber pulsed laser Doppler vibrometer (LDV) system independently developed by our laboratory,empirical mode decomposition (EMD) and optimally modified Log-spectral amplitude estimator (OM-LSA)algorithms are associated to separate the speech micro-vibration from the target macro motion.This combined algorithm compensates for the weakness of the EMD algorithm in denoising and the inability of the OM-LSA algorithm on signal separation,achieving separation and simultaneous acquisition of the macro motion and speech micro-vibration of a target.The experimental results indicate that using this combined algorithm,the LDV system can functionally operate within 30 m and gain a 4.21 dB promotion in the signal-to-noise ratio (SNR) relative to a traditional OM-LSA algorithm.
